A parliamentary panel on Tuesday expressed its displeasure over missing of inquiry files filed against corrupt officials of the Capital Development Authority (CDA) and the owner of the Diplomatic Shuttle Services. A Sub-Committee of the Public Accounts Committee (PAC) grilled the Chairman CDA over out of the way contract offered to an alleged fake company to run Diplomatic Shuttle Services for nearly eight years.
Chairman CDA contending the case said that they cancelled the contract and advertised for the provision of Shuttle Service again. He, however, did not know that a case was registered against the company following the directive of the PAC. The committee was further informed that the Diplomatic Shuttle Services was not registered with Security and Exchange Commission of Pakistan (SECP). The contract was awarded in 2007.
In the previous regime of Pervez Musharraf, the Shuttle Service was started for citizens to go to the Diplomatic Enclave but then Chairman CDA Kamran Lashari and Member Finance had not taken the security clearance of the private company before awarding it the contract. Many other CDA officers were found involved in the matter.Firstly, the PAC ordered an inquiry in 2013-14 against the illegal contract. Colonel Arshad Naseem conducted an inquiry into the matter. However, the file went missing from the CDA. Later, a second inquiry report was made but it also went astray.
